This morning while connected to the internet the blue screen came up (for second time in 2 weeks) with "windows has encountered a problem and will shut down". Also the option of restarting my computer. Went on to show a lot of technical stuff regarding bios but at the bottom it showed "dumping physical memory". Have no idea whats going on. Any help would be greatly appreciated.

Running Win XP.

It sounds like you're looking at a Blue Screen (snap dump) after it encounters the error. If so, just jot down the first two lines and post it in a reply.

The format will be: Stop:error code (Parm 1, Parm 2, Parm 3, Parm 4) followed on the second line by a string of text.

If you don't wish to wait for it to happen again, you can use Blue Screen View.

http://www.nirsoft.net/utils/blue_screen_view.html

It will look at the mini dump files created during the BSOD and provide you with all the error information you need to post it here.
